A weight workout can consist of several kinds of equipment, including free weights (barbells, dumbbells, plates), machines, cables, and even some bodyweight moves. It does so by specialising in using resistance to encourage muscle contractions that grow strength and endurance. The term resistance training refers to any kind of exercise where you work against some kind of force.

What is resistance training? Nuffield Health Resistance training is a form of exercise that increases muscular strength and endurance by exercising a muscle or muscle group against external resistance.

Resistance training can be anything from body weighted strength to lifting very heavy weights.
